Dubious Help string
I'm translating the Help files and ran into this string
(helpcontent2\source\text\shared.po:
main0227.xhp#par_id3149441.38.help.text):
<ahelp hid=".uno:BezierEliminatePoints">Marks the current point or the
selected points for deletion.</ahelp> This happens in the event that the
point is located on a straight line. If you convert a curve or a polygon
with the <emph>Convert to Curve </emph>icon into a straight line or you
change a curve with the mouse so that a point lies on the straight line,
it is removed. The angle from which the point reduction is to take place
<switchinline select="appl"><caseinline select="DRAW">can be set by
choosing <link href="text/shared/optionen/01070300.xhp" name="Drawing -
Grid"><emph>%PRODUCTNAME Draw - Grid</emph></link> in the Options dialog
box</caseinline><caseinline select="IMPRESS">can be set by choosing
<link href="text/shared/optionen/01070300.xhp" name="Presentation -
Grid"><emph>%PRODUCTNAME Impress - Grid</emph></link> in the Options
dialog box</caseinline><defaultinline>is 15° by
default.</defaultinline></switchinline>
To my untrained eyes it looks messy. Is it fine? If it's not I'll report
it in Bugzilla.

Re: Dubious Help string
Posted by Regina Henschel <rb...@t-online.de>.
Hi Aivaras,
the help text is OK. Without the tags it reads
Marks the current point or the selected points for deletion. This
happens in the event that the point is located on a straight line. If
you convert a curve or a polygon with the Convert to Curve icon into a
straight line or you change a curve with the mouse so that a point lies
on the straight line, it is removed. The angle from which the point
reduction is to take place
can be set by choosing %PRODUCTNAME Draw - Grid in the Options
dialog box
can be set by choosing %PRODUCTNAME Impress - Grid in the Options
dialog box
is 15° by default.
From the last three lines only one is shown to the user, depending on
the application he is currently using.
Why do you think, that the text is wrong? Find some information about
the structure of the help texts in
https://wiki.openoffice.org/wiki/Pootle_User_Guide/Translation_Built-in_Help
